Leg Length Discrepancy After Hip Replacement: Causes, Pain, and What Actually Helps
Leg length discrepancy after hip replacement surgery is one of the most common—and least clearly explained—issues hip replacement patients experience during recovery. If you feel like one leg is longer than the other, notice changes in your walking, or develop unexplained pain in your hip, knee, or thigh, this episode of The Hip Replacement Podcast is for you.
In this episode, double hip replacement patient and host Chris Bystriansky breaks down leg length difference after hip replacement surgery in clear, practical terms. Drawing on more than a decade of lived experience, Chris explains why leg length discrepancy happens after hip replacement, how it’s different from having uneven legs your whole life, and why even a few millimeters can create real discomfort.
You’ll learn how hip replacement surgery can change bone length, implant position, pelvic angle, and muscle balance—and how those changes can ripple through your body. Chris shares what leg length discrepancy actually feels like after surgery, including symptoms like hip pain on the longer side, knee pain on the shorter side, IT band pain, muscle tightness, and gait changes that don’t seem to make sense at first.
This episode also walks through real, practical solutions for managing leg length discrepancy after hip replacement:
- Shoe inserts and heel lifts
- Stretching strategies for tight muscles
- Foam rollers and percussion tools
- Chair and seating adjustments
- Desk work, driving, and daily movement tips
If you’ve been told “everything looks fine on X-ray” but still feel off, this conversation may finally connect the dots. Leg length discrepancy doesn’t mean your hip replacement failed—and in most cases, it can be managed successfully with the right approach.
